§ 46A-9-14 — Protest against organization of district--Right to file with Board of Water and Natural Resources--Determination of validity by board.

South Dakota·Title 46A WATER MANAGEMENT·Ch. 46A-8 WATER USER DISTRICTS
Any owner or entryman of land within the proposed water user district who did not sign the petition may file with the Board of Water and Natural Resources a written protest against the qualifications of any signer of the petition, and it shall be the duty of the board to consider and determine the validity of such protests.

Legislative History

SL 1939, ch 291, § 4; SL 1943, ch 310; SDC Supp 1960, § 61.1304 (1); SDCL, § 46-16-14.
